Mimsy Were the Borogoves
Originally released in 1970. Mimsy Were the Borogoves is a science fiction/family film. directed by Daniel Le Comte. At just 75 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ring Malka Ribowska, William Sabatier, and Éric Damain
Synopsis
Philippe and Sylvie bring home a small container they found on the way from school and strange things start happen...
